Common Disability Ramp Repair Jobs
Disability ramp repair - restores safety and accessibility to existing ramps.
Ramp surface repair - fixes cracks, holes, and uneven surfaces for smooth access.
Handrail replacement - ensures sturdy support along the ramp for stability.
Structural reinforcement - strengthens compromised ramp frameworks for long-term durability.
Threshold and landing repair - improves transitions and safe landing areas at entry points.
Custom ramp modifications - adapts ramps to meet specific accessibility needs.
Disability Ramp Repair Questions
What types of disability ramps are commonly repaired? Repairs often involve wheelchair ramps, threshold ramps, and modular ramp systems to ensure safety and accessibility.
How can I tell if a ramp needs repair? Signs include loose or unstable sections, damaged surfaces, or difficulty in maintaining proper slope and support.
What materials are used for disability ramp repairs? Repairs typically involve durable materials like aluminum, wood, or composite to match existing structures and ensure longevity.
What issues are addressed during ramp repair services? Common issues include structural damage, surface deterioration, loose handrails, and uneven surfaces that compromise accessibility.
